India’s May Goods Exports Reach Historic $45.2 Billion High Amid 18% Surge

India’s merchandise exports jumped to a record monthly high of $45.2 billion in May 2026, marking an 18% year-on-year surge—the sharpest growth seen in six months. Outbound shipments were driven by a massive 55% surge in petroleum products ($8.4 billion) and a 24.5% jump in engineering goods ($12.3 billion). On the import front, elevated net energy bills pushed crude and petroleum imports up 53% to $22.6 billion, while gold imports grew 34% to $3.4 billion, widening the overall trade deficit.
The geometric expansion of engineering and petroleum exports indicates a deeper integration into the global midstream and downstream value chains. Indian refining hubs and precision engineering clusters are outperforming regional competitors by ensuring strict compliance with western quality benchmarks and maintaining stable delivery timelines. This manufacturing shift is drawing multi-national supply chain networks to establish permanent purchasing operations within the Indian subcontinent, transforming local manufacturers from regional suppliers into critical global anchors.
Commerce Secretary Mr. Rajesh Agrawal noted that forward momentum should strengthen further following recent regional peace developments and the anticipated full reopening of the Strait of Hormuz. For international ocean shipping lines, the normalization of transit through this critical choke point will immediately reduce war-risk insurance premiums, lower spot bunker costs, and stabilize transit times between India and Western Europe. The resulting operational predictability will help freight forwarders quote fixed multi-month contract rates, cutting out the sudden surcharges that disrupted trade over the last fiscal year.
